Efforts on to attract investment

Published December 27, 2002

LAHORE, Dec 26: Federal Minister for Industries Liaqat Jatoi has stressed for rapid industrialization in the country to control the ever-increasing unemployment.

Addressing the inaugural ceremony of the Honda motorcycle extension project at Honda Atlas factory on Thursday, he said the government would continue to promote investment-friendly policies in the country. He said that special desk would be set up at airports to attract investors and promote business activity in the country.

He said the government had also introduced one-desk operation to help investors to provide all relevant information to launch business in the country. He said the industries ministry had issued directives that the investors must be facilitated to overcome all technical problems in launching a business project.
